Narrative:
On 14 May 2024, an Israeli Defence Forces (IDF) balloon launching site located near Adamit, close to the Lebanese order, was targeted by militants of the group Hezbollah using several anti-tank guided missiles. As a result, the balloon broke from its fixed tether, drifted north across the border and crashed in Lebanese territory. A civilian, Elad Fingerhut was killed in the strike, and five other Israeli Defence Forces personnel were injured.

According to the Times of Israel, Hezbollah officially claimed responsibility for the strike.
